About this listen

Achieving and sustaining success is difficult. Why do some people struggle to get started or stay the course? Why do others seem to sabotage their hard-earned victories? What makes some people stumble and fall when they seem to possess the requisite skills to soar? Most importantly, what can be done to change these patterns and their outcomes?

Based on years of research, Mastering Fear answers these questions and many more with its surprising perspectives on stress, fear, and the single most important skill necessary to achieve maximum results. Studies worldwide have tracked the lives of hundreds of individuals over decades in search of the foundations of excellence. Dr. Maurer has culled and refined this data, dispelling current myths and revealing practical strategies to maximize passion and performance in any individual, team, or organization.

I bought this book thinking it will give me insight about being less fearful. Using kind of techniques.

It does not do that. Instead it gives a different perspective of fear. And kind of shows you how to handle it better here is a little summary.

If you are afraid - going for someone else to get support will lower your amigdala response and you will return to normal.

Rejection is not a bad thing in itself. The bad thing you fear about is the voice or story you have in your head. The author shows example and proves his point quite good. So if you change the voice you will have less fear.

These are the 2 main themes in this books which the author explores.
